Lambert Airport Plans Week-Long Customer Appreciation Celebration

Mark your calendar for May 5 - 11, 2013

May 1, 2013 | 2 min reading time

This article is 12 years old. It was published on May 1, 2013.

May 5-11, 2013 will be observed as National Tourism/Customer Appreciation Week, and Lambert-St. Louis International Airport will use the occasion to have some prizes and surprises for passengers coming in and out of Lambert Airport during that week. Here's a quick preview of what visitors can expect:

  • Monday - Talent Showcase
  • Tuesday - Mascot Day
  • Wednesday, Airlines Day
  • Thursday - Musical Showcase
  • Friday - Explore St. Louis Day
